Sheffield Utd boss Wilder: O'Connell return crucial for us

Sheffield United boss Chris Wilder has welcomed the playing return of Jack O'Connell.

Having missed United's last five matches following an accidental collision during training, O'Connell was introduced during the closing stages of the 1-1 draw at Burnley.

Wilder told The Star: “You want all your players available and they're all big players, especially one that's played in that system for the amount of games he has done with the success he has done.

“In any Premier League club, if you take two or three of the main actors out, and if you ask supporters or anybody, Jack's up there as one of our main players over the last two or three years so to lose him for this period has been disappointing.

“That's no blame on anybody else who's come into the team but to have him get through half an hour in the manner he did was pleasing and gives us a little bit more strength."
